If I made 6 cards a day and put brads on all of them, I could never use up my stash. This was the other half of the dylusion sprey paper I made for yesterday's card. Instead of splashing water on the bg, I dripped water with a teaspoon while holding the card vertical to get light drips down the paper. The flowers are colored with copics and fussy cut. The leaves are just circles cut in half. My non round brads are the flowers brads all over the card. I hope everyone has a wonderful 4th of July. TFL, Francie
